Gold, silver rate today on December 24 in Mumbai, Delhi, Chennai, Kolkata: Here are latest prices in other cities

Gold prices have fallen 0.9% compared to a week back while Silver prices fell 1.9% during the same time frame. The decrease in prices can be attributed to the lack of new geopolitical tensions globally. 

“With the holiday season beginning, global market participation is expected to decline, likely leading to range-bound and sideways movement in gold prices. In the near term, gold is expected to trade within the range of Rs 75,800 to Rs 76,900 in MCX,” said Jateen Trivedi, Vice President and Research Analyst of Commodity and Currency at LKP Securities.

Gold and silver rates today, December 24

The 24-carat gold rate in India was Rs 76,130 per 10 grams on December 24. The rate for 24-carat gold per gram is Rs 7,613. While the rate of 22-carat gold was Rs 69,786 per 10 grams.

The price of 24-carat gold has fallen 0.9% in the last seven days. It has slipped by 1.3% in the last ten days. The silver is available to Indian customers today at a price of Rs 88,910 per kilogram. 

“Gold is expected to trade with a slightly positive bias in the very short term. However, stellar US 3Q GDP growth rate and retail sales (November) data and the Fed’s hawkish shift will cap the upside. ETF flows are not very encouraging either,” said Praveen Singh, Associate Vice President of Fundamental Currencies and Commodities at Mirae Asset Sharekhan.

Gold rate in Mumbai on December 24

The Gold rate in Mumbai is Rs 76,130/10 grams today. On December 23, the gold was available for Rs 76,460/10 grams. A week back, on December 17, gold was sold for Rs 76,850/10 grams.

Silver rate in Mumbai on December 24

Silver rate in Mumbai was Rs 88,910/Kg on December 24, while it was priced at Rs 88,270/Kg and a week ago the price was Rs 90,610.

Gold rate in Delhi on December 24

On December 24, the gold rate in Delhi is Rs 76,000/10 grams. The gold was quoted at Rs 76,330/10 grams on December 23. The rate of 24-karat gold was Rs 76,710/10 grams a week ago. 

Silver rate in Delhi on December 24

The silver rate in Delhi was Rs 88,760/Kg on December 24. The price of silver was Rs 88,120/Kg on December 23.
